Former UGA women golfers faring well in pro golf tournaments

Former Georgia golfer's Whitney Wade, Garrett Phillips, Kelly Froelich and Mallory Hetzel all competed in the Horseshoe Casino Classic held in Hammond, Ind., over the weekend.

The tournament was a part of the Duramed Future's Tour and was contested at the Lost Marsh Golf Course. Proceeds benefited the Lake Area United Way.

Following an outstanding performance last weekend, Wade continued her strong play and placed first among all four Georgia players. She tied for 24th place overall, shooting a three-round score of 76-70-75 for a 221, earning $834.

Phillips did not fall far behind Wade, shooting a 70-74-78 for a total score of 222. She placed 31st with a number of others and received $763 in earnings.

Following behind Phillips came Froelich, scoring a 77-70-77. She generated a three-round score of 224 and was awarded $689 in earnings.

Hetzel closed things out for the former Georgia standouts, scoring a 75-69-91-235. Hetzel placed 71st and received a prize of $612.
